What is the salary of a Treasury Technician? In the United States, a Treasury Technician earns an average salary of $52,000. The salary range for a Treasury Technician is usually between $25,760 and $74,750 per year, representing the 25th to 75th percentiles respectively. The top 10% of earners, that is the 90th percentile, have an annual salary of $98,917. The highest Treasury Technician salary in the United States was $100,165. The average hourly pay for a Treasury Technician is $25.00.
Top 3 states paying the highest average Treasury Technician salary are Maryland, with an average salary of $90,613, followed by Michigan, with an average salary of $86,421, and California, with an average salary of $79,392. Employers paying the highest salary for a Treasury Technician job are City of Baltimore (MD), City of Rochester Hills (MI) and City of Fairfax (VA).
